A septic truck is the specialized vehicle equipped with a high-capacity vacuum tank and powerful hoses designed to empty septic systems. These trucks are essential for removing waste safely without making a mess on your property. When you schedule a service, our truck arrives to pump out the solids and transport them to a state-approved facility for treatment. It is the most important tool for preventing major backups. Summer often means more houseguests and increased water usage, which puts extra demand on your septic tank. With more showers and laundry loads, it is easier for a tank to reach capacity. If you have guests coming over, consider a pump-out beforehand to avoid an inconvenient backup during your family gatherings.
The cost to install a septic tank in Davie can vary based on several factors. These include the size and type of tank required, the complexity of the site excavation, and the design of the drain field. Soil conditions, the accessibility of your property for heavy equipment, and any necessary permits also influence the final price. A site assessment is needed for an accurate quote.
Septic tank maintenance in Davie typically involves regular pumping of the tank to remove accumulated sludge and scum, usually every 3 to 5 years. Inspections are also crucial to check for leaks, cracks, or other damage to the tank and its components. Proper maintenance also includes being mindful of what is flushed down drains to avoid clogging the system.

A concrete septic tank is a durable option for wastewater treatment and is a common choice in Davie. Concrete tanks are strong and can last for many years with proper maintenance. However, they can be susceptible to cracking over time if not properly installed or if ground conditions are unstable. Professionals can advise on the best tank material for your specific needs.
Septic tank cleaning services in Davie involve pumping out the accumulated solid waste, sludge, and scum from your septic tank. This process is essential for preventing these solids from entering and clogging the drain field, which can lead to backups and system failure. Regular cleaning ensures the tank operates efficiently and extends its service life. It's a fundamental maintenance task.
